HB2492 Summary

  • Classifies e-liquid as a tobacco product under Hawaii law, making it subject to existing cigarette and tobacco tax provisions and regulations.

  • Imposes an excise tax on e-liquid by including it within the definition of "tobacco products" subject to taxation under Chapter 245.

  • Requires retailers selling e-liquid to obtain a retail tobacco permit; increases retail permit fee from $20 to $50 annually.

  • Increases wholesale/dealer license fee for tobacco products from $2.50 to $250.

  • Makes unlawful the shipment of tobacco products (including e-liquid) to any person or entity in Hawaii that is not a licensed retailer; violators guilty of misdemeanor.
